From 4d66396c363966f69aa1e4fe27b427b3abda8d76 Mon Sep 17 00:00:00 2001
From: Thomas Hartmann <Thomas.Hartmann@nokia.com>
Date: Mon, 13 Dec 2010 15:08:32 +0100
Subject: [PATCH] QmlJsCheck: check for Behaivours and exclude them from
 duplicate check

---
 src/libs/qmljs/qmljscheck.cpp | 3 ++-
 1 file changed, 2 insertions(+), 1 deletion(-)

diff --git a/src/libs/qmljs/qmljscheck.cpp b/src/libs/qmljs/qmljscheck.cpp
index 275d408a2a4..db4aa839f01 100644
--- a/src/libs/qmljs/qmljscheck.cpp
+++ b/src/libs/qmljs/qmljscheck.cpp
@@ -433,7 +433,8 @@ bool Check::visit(UiObjectDefinition *ast)
 bool Check::visit(UiObjectBinding *ast)
 {
     checkScopeObjectMember(ast->qualifiedId);
-    checkProperty(ast->qualifiedId);
+    if (!ast->hasOnToken)
+        checkProperty(ast->qualifiedId);
 
     visitQmlObject(ast, ast->qualifiedTypeNameId, ast->initializer);
     return false;
-- 
GitLab